quote:
Originally posted by jamie m
so whats the full engine spec?
you not enlarging your boost pipes or having a larger intercooler?
what chips/fuel pump/regulator are you using?


Engine - C20let
Light port and polished Head,
Xe inlet cam,
Piper vernier pullys,
z20 injectors,
lightened & balanced fly wheel,
black diamond clutch,
Forged conrods,
ARP head studs
ARP conrod bolts,
New glyco bearings right through,
Genuine vaux cambelt kit,
New Piston rings and bores Honed,
Astra vxr actuator,
Z20 head gasket,
Sump baffel plate conversion,
New water pump & oil pump,
Standard F28 Gbox,
Apexi boost controller.
Front mount intercooler,
Roose motorsport boost hoses,
Full stainless with cat and middle box removed.
Stainless top hat cover,
Pipercross Filter,
Stage 2 garrett t34 with tubular manifold
V-MAX evo 5 chips,
38mm Tial external wastegate & screamer pipe,
3 inch exhaust going to 2 1/2 inch half way through.

It has all uprated boost pipes and a bigger intercooler but most of it is behind the bumper,
